Abstract

The invention discloses a display device which comprises a frame, a first adhesive, a front frame, a second adhesive and a display panel. The frame is provided with a first deposition groove and a bearing part. The first adhesive is located on the first deposition groove of the frame. The front frame covers the rim. The front frame has a second deposition groove and an extension portion. The second adhesive is positioned on the second deposition groove of the front frame. The display panel is positioned between the bearing part of the frame and the extension part of the front frame.

Background
Generally, a display device usually has a dust-proof mechanism therein to prevent dust particles (particles) in the environment from entering into the display panel, which causes the display panel to be abnormal. For example, foam is usually disposed at the edge of the display panel of the display device to absorb dust particles entering the display device. However, when the amount of interference of the foam with the dust particles is too small, the sealing effect of the display device is insufficient, so that more dust particles may enter the display panel. On the other hand, when the amount of interference of the foam to the dust particles is too large, the display panel of the display device is pressed, so that the display panel generates a light leakage phenomenon, and the service life of the display device is reduced.

Fig. 1 is a top view of a display device 100 according to an embodiment of the invention. Fig. 2 is a perspective view of the display device 100 of fig. 1 taken along the line 2-2. Referring to fig. 1 and 2, the display device 100 includes a frame 110, a first adhesive 120, a front frame 130, a second adhesive 140, and a display panel 150. The frame 110 of the display device 100 has a first deposition groove 112 and a carrying portion 114 adjacent to the first deposition groove 112. The first adhesive 120 is disposed on the first deposition groove 112 of the frame 110. The front frame 130 covers the bezel 110. The front frame 130 has a second deposition groove 132 and an extension 134 adjacent to the second deposition groove 132. The second adhesive 140 is disposed on the second deposition groove 132 of the front frame 130. The first deposition groove 112 of the bezel 110 and the second deposition groove 132 of the front bezel 130 can collect dust Particles (Particles) to prevent the dust Particles from entering the display panel 150 and causing an abnormality of the display panel 150.
In addition, the first adhesive 120 on the first deposition groove 112 and the second adhesive 140 on the second deposition groove 132 can adhere dust particles, so that the dust particles can not move any more, and the dust particles can be prevented from entering the display panel 150. For example, the first adhesive 120 and the second adhesive 140 may be double-sided adhesive or any adhesive with adhesive property. The first adhesive 120 may be coated on the frame 110 after the frame 110 is manufactured. Similarly, the second adhesive 140 can be coated on the front frame 130 after the front frame 130 is manufactured.
In some embodiments, the display panel 150 is located between the bearing portion 114 of the bezel 110 and the extension portion 134 of the front frame 130. The extension 134 of the front frame 130 is disposed along an edge of the display panel 150. For example, when dust particles enter the inside of the display device 100 from a gap between the extension portion 134 of the front frame 130 and the edge of the display panel 150, the first adhesive 120 and the second adhesive 140 may stick the dust particles to prevent the dust particles from entering the display panel 150. The first adhesive 120 and the second adhesive 140 are not pressed against the display panel 150 of the display device 100, so that light leakage of the display panel 150 due to pressing can be avoided, and the service life of the display device 100 can be improved.
In some embodiments, the front frame 130 has a top plate 136 and an upright portion 138 connecting the extension 134 and the top plate 136. The top plate 136, the upright portion 138 and the extension portion 134 of the front frame 130 define a stepped structure. The front frame 130 of the stepped structure has a second deposition groove 132 and an extension 134. The front frame 130 may provide a fixing effect and an effect of collecting dust particles. In some embodiments, the side wall 131 of the front frame 130 abuts against the side wall 111 of the bezel 110, and the display panel 150 is located between the extending portion 134 of the front frame 130 and the bearing portion 114 of the bezel 110 to fix the structure among the bezel 110, the front frame 130, and the display panel 150.
Specifically, the first adhesive 120 of the display device 100 is disposed on the first deposition groove 112 of the bezel 110, and the second adhesive 140 is disposed on the second deposition groove 132 of the front bezel 130. In this manner,
the combination of the first deposition groove 112 and the first adhesive 120 and the combination of the second deposition groove 132 and the second adhesive 140 can be used as a deposition space for dust particles. When dust particles enter the display device 100 from the external environment, the first adhesive 120 on the first deposition groove 112 and the second adhesive 140 on the second deposition groove 132 may stick the dust particles to block the dust particles from entering the display panel 150, which may cause an abnormality of the display panel 150.
In addition, when the display device 100 generates dust particles due to internal shaking, the dust particles may fall on the first deposition groove 112 and the second deposition groove 132 and no longer move, so as to block the dust particles from entering the display panel 150, thereby causing the display panel 150 to be abnormal. The first adhesive 120 and the second adhesive 140 are not pressed against the display panel 150 of the display device 100, so as to prevent light leakage from the display panel 150 and prolong the service life of the display device 100.
